Job Overview:
The Ohio Department of Medicaid (ODM) is seeking a Business Process Analyst to be part of our OMES/MITS User Acceptance Testing (UAT) Team. As a Business Process Analyst, your responsibilities will include:
Assisting in identifying and analyzing business requirements to implement IT solutions within the [Ohio Medicaid Enterprise Systems (OMES)]
Participating in requirement and design sessions for OMES projects, as well as operational changes to ensure alignment with business needs
Developing and executing User Acceptance Testing (UAT) scripts for system releases and addressing defects
Creating test scripts and scenarios based on business requirements, and executing these UAT scripts in OMES
Assisting in the review and validation of requirements, ensuring the successful completion of IT projects
Coordinating UAT efforts for OMES to ensure thorough end-to-end testing and system quality
